Healthy Buffalo Chicken Dip

Lexi Finke
A healthier take on buffalo chicken dip, made with greek yogurt for higher protein content. A yummy appetizer with clean ingredients!

Ingredients
  

  • 2 cups shredded chicken
  • 1/2 cup frank's red hot buffalo sauce
  • cups plain greek yogurt or plain dairy-free yogurt of your choice
  • 1 tbsp dijon mustard
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• 1 tsp dill
  • juice from 1 lemon
  • green onions for garnish
  • bleu cheese optional

Instructions
 

  • Start by mixing buffalo sauce, greek yogurt, dijon mustard, and lemon juice in a large mixing bowl. Next, add the seasoning and mix well. Lastly, add shredded chicken (see cooking options above) and make sure all ingredients are well incorporated.
  • Add the mixture to a small baking dish (6x6 or 8x8) and bake at 375 degrees (F) for about 25 minutes. The top of the dip should be a crisp orange color, and the inside of the dip should be creamy and thickened.
  • Serve immediately along with your favorite tortilla chips, carrots, or celery! Enjoy.

Notes

I recommend serving/eating right away. It's best fresh, and doesn't reheat quite the same.
